A governmental organization in Cape Town seeks a qualified individual to manage procurement and financial functions. The ideal candidate has at least 5 years of experience in procurement or financial management, holds a relevant diploma or degree, and possesses strong analytical and project management skills. This role includes supervising staff, managing budgets, and ensuring compliance with legislation. Competitive salary and benefits apply.
An appropriate 3-year National Diploma / B-Degree (equivalent or higher qualification); A minimum of 5 years experience in procurement, financial management or people management.
Manage and supervise staff regarding the following functions and perform tasks in relation to : Track the programmes budget management and procurement; Render financial, budget and contract management support services; Render and perform office administration support services; Render logistical support to management and forums; Participate in recruitment and selection; Motivate, train and guide staff; Determine workflow requirements, allocate duties and monitor outcomes and manage staff performance.
Knowledge of the following : Policy development; Procurement legislation and practices; Budget process and finance practises; National and Provincial legislation and instruments pertaining to financial management and procurement; Human resource management policies and procedures.
